Folks,

  Just a quick reminder that the July meeting of the St. Mary's County
Amateur Radio Association (SMCARA) will be held this Thursday (28 July)
beginning at 7:30 PM at the Patuxent River Naval Air Museum in the board
rom.

  Our guest speaker for the evening will be Reg Townsend (KB3SMU) who will
talk about his use of HF radio during his recent sailing voyage to
Bermuda.  Please plan to attend this information session.
